However, homeowners' insurance rates vary substantially depending on your home's specific situation, condition, how much coverage you want, and where you live. What does homeowners insurance cover? Most standard policies include four types of coverage: 1 dwelling coverage, which covers your home's structure; 2 personal property coverage; 3 liability protection; and 4 loss of use coverage, in case you need to live outside of your home temporarily.
What is homeowners insurance? Homeowners insurance is typically required by mortgage lenders, and covers your house, your personal belongings and — in some cases — your digital property, guests and more. It works by covering an agreed-upon list of causes or perils of the damage, and paying for them according to a pre-established coverage amount.
How much homeowners insurance do I need? The amount of coverage will depend on the value of your home and the items you wish to cover, and if you choose actual cash value coverage or replacement cost. If you live in an area that's prone to natural disasters — Florida and California, for example — you might want to look for additional coverage.
How are homeowners insurance claims paid? In most cases, an adjuster will inspect the damage to your home and offer you a certain sum of money for repairs, based on the terms of your policy. The insurance company will then typically send an advance, before sending the final payment. A standard policy covers your house and other structures, but the amount of coverage you need depends on how much it would cost to rebuild your home. You might also want policy upgrades to cover earthquake damage or to ensure you can replace old belongings with new ones after a loss, rather than being paid for their depreciated value.
Compare home insurance quotes: After you outline your coverage needs, you can start shopping for homeowners insurance. But rates can vary dramatically because no two houses are the same and each insurer uses its own formula to calculate premiums and discounts. You can shop for quotes online or by phone, or you can work with an insurance agent or broker to find the cheapest home insurance for you. Whichever route you choose, make sure to compare policies with similar coverage and deductibles.
Also, be aware that a homeowners insurance quote is only an estimate. Your price may change if an insurance company checks out your house and determines you need a different amount of coverage. Research home insurance discounts: Most companies offer a standard set of home insurance discounts, such as savings for having multiple policies with the same insurer for example, both home and auto insurance , installing safety and security devices in your home and avoiding claims for consecutive years.
Beyond those, you will see differences in both the number and type of discounts available. Matching the discounts your home is eligible to receive will ensure that you not only get the policy you want but also benefit from investments you have made in your home.
To see whether previous customers have been satisfied, you can look at studies on homeowners insurance and property claims satisfaction from J.
Power, which surveys thousands of homeowners annually. Consumer Reports also surveys its members about their experiences with homeowners insurance, but comparing the scores requires a paid membership. The NAIC website is another source of information about how insurance companies have performed.
You can find out how many complaints were filed against an insurer with state regulators, the reasons for the complaints and whether there were more complaints than expected for a company of its size. Financial strength is one way to evaluate whether an insurer meets that standard. You can check financial strength through a rating firm such as AM Best. NerdWallet typically recommends considering insurers with ratings of A- or higher.
